The Crew Has A Release Window

Ubisoft has released a new trailer for their multiplayer racing game The Crew as well as a Fall 2014 release window.

The Crew is an open world for you and your friends to explore and get into races and other car related activities. Not much has been seen since last year's E3 but it looks as though they are on a solid pace to having the game out it mere months.

The Crew's preorders also reveal an Exclusive Street Edition that includes a Mini Cooper S, a set of custom parts, a full set of performance parts, and an exclusive sticker. Check it out this fall.